Informative Signs: Boost Engagement & Navigate Smarter

Informative signs deliver clear, at-a-glance guidance in public spaces, transport hubs, and workplaces. They combine concise wording, standardized symbols, and strategic placement so that people can process essential instructions or alerts quickly.

Well designed signs reduce confusion, improve flow, and support safety by presenting information at the right time and the right place.

How Informative Signs Function in Wayfinding

Wayfinding signage directs movement through complex environments such as campuses, hospitals, airports, and large retail centers. Effective systems layer maps, directional arrows, and distance indicators to guide visitors step by step.

Sign Type Primary Purpose Typical Placement Key Design Features
Entrance Identifier Name the building or zone Exterior facades, major junctions High contrast, large sans-serif text, logo if relevant
Directional Arrow Indicate route to key destinations Corridors, intersections, decision points Consistent arrow shape, destination listed, sightline planning
Floor Directory Show services and tenants per level Elevator lobbies, stair cores Grid layout, color coded zones, legible row height
Exit and Egress Guide safe evacuation Hallways, doors, assembly areas Photoluminescent or illuminated symbols, ISO pictograms

Regulatory and Safety Standards

Laws and standards ensure that signs communicate reliably during emergencies and routine use. Compliance aligns visual design, placement height, illumination, and symbol sets with recognized benchmarks.

Key Regulatory Aspects

Standards bodies specify contrast ratios, symbol proportions, mounting height, and required repetition along routes. They also define braille and tactile characters for accessibility, plus illumination methods for low visibility conditions.

Design Principles for Effective Signage

Clear visual hierarchy, limited wording, and intuitive iconography help people grasp messages at a glance. Designers prioritize symbol familiarity, color coding with consistent meaning, and elimination of unnecessary detail.

Practical Layout Tips

Place signs where line of sight is maintained, avoid visual clutter on the same plane, and test viewing distance for legibility. Use consistent shapes and colors so that related signs form a recognizable family within the environment.

Technology and Digital Signage

Digital screens, beacons, and QR enabled signs extend informative signs into interactive, updatable systems. Real time updates can reflect occupancy, wait times, or service changes while maintaining a coherent visual language.

Integration with Physical Signs

Hybrid approaches combine durable printed signs for core wayfinding with electronic displays for dynamic data. Mobile integration allows people to scan a code and receive personalized paths, accessibility options, or multilingual guidance.

Optimizing Signage Systems for Safety and Navigation

Strategic signage planning aligns user needs, regulatory requirements, and space layout to create intuitive, low stress navigation.

  • Map primary routes and user goals before selecting sign types and placement
  • Follow standardized symbols, colors, and mounting heights for consistency
  • Test visibility from typical viewing distances and adjust sizing accordingly
  • Schedule routine maintenance checks to ensure illumination and legibility
  • Integrate digital layers for real time updates without disrupting core wayfinding

FAQ

Reader questions

What environments most rely on informative signs?

Airports, hospitals, universities, large retail stores, and transportation hubs depend heavily on clear signage to move people safely and efficiently.

How do standards address accessibility in signage?

Standards mandate minimum tactile characters, braille placement, symbol dimensions, mounting heights, and contrast levels to support users with visual or mobility impairments.

Can digital signs replace permanent signage entirely?

Digital displays complement fixed signs for dynamic information, but permanent signs remain essential for safety identification, durability, and universal recognition without power dependency.

What maintenance practices keep signs effective over time?

Regular cleaning, periodic legibility testing, prompt replacement of damaged units, and scheduled updates for directory information preserve clarity and regulatory compliance.
